The State of New Hampshire, Department of Natural and Cultural Resources, Division of Parks and Recreation, is seeking a qualified vendor to provide comprehensive industrial motor and electrical control maintenance for the snowmaking system at Cannon Mountain Ski Area. The scope of work includes preventive maintenance, inspection, diagnostic testing, repair, overhaul, and emergency response for industrial electric motors ranging from 50 HP to 1,250 HP from manufacturers such as GE, US Motors, Siemens, TECO, and Marathon. The selected vendor must provide all necessary labor, supervision, tools, and materials, ensuring all work adheres to manufacturer recommendations, industry standards, and applicable safety regulations. The contract is envisioned as a three-year agreement starting November 15, 2026, with the state holding an option for two additional one-year extensions, pending approval from the NH Governor and Executive Council. Award decisions will be based on the best overall value, with evaluation weighted toward pricing (50%), experience and qualifications (25%), technical approach (15%), and references (10%). Vendors must provide proof of Commercial General Liability and Workers' Compensation insurance and submit a detailed proposal including a pricing sheet for labor rates, shop services, and parts markups. The final agreement will be based on the State of New Hampshire Form P-37.

The City of Raleigh is seeking proposals for comprehensive maintenance and repair services for uninterruptible power supply (UPS) systems at various locations specified in the contract. The scope includes full servicing of UPS equipment to ensure reliable power backup functionality. The City may award contracts to a single vendor or multiple vendors depending on the type or manufacturer of the equipment, aiming to secure the most beneficial arrangement. Proposals must be submitted by July 2, 2026, with the solicitation having been posted on June 10, 2026. The contract does not specify a set-aside type or NAICS code and is managed under the City of Raleigh, North Carolina, with Patrick Barbour as the primary contact. Services will be performed within North Carolina, though exact locations are detailed elsewhere in the contract documentation. The City emphasizes flexibility in vendor awards to optimize service quality and cost-effectiveness.
